| Mente de la colmena HIVEMIND ES UN MICROKERNEL DE SERVICIOS Y CONFIGURACIÓN. |
Descargar ahora |
Mente de la colmena Clasificación y resumen
- Licencia:
- The Apache License 2.0
- Nombre del editor:
- The Apache Software Foundation
- Sitio web del editor:
- http://httpd.apache.org/apreq/
Mente de la colmena Etiquetas
Mente de la colmena Descripción
HIVEMIND es un microcení de servicios y configuración. HIVEMIND Project es un Microkernel de Servicios y Configuración: · Servicios: Los servicios de HIVEMIND son POJOS (objetos de Java antiguos) que se pueden acceder y combinar fácilmente. Cada servicio idealmente define una interfaz de Java que implementa (pero esto ya no es obligatorio). HIVEMING se encarga de instanciar y configurar cada servicio según sea necesario. HIVEMIND le permite a los servicios colaborar entre sí a través de la inyección de dependencia. · Configuración: HIVEMIND le permite proporcionar datos de configuración complejos en sus servicios en un formato que define. HIVMIND integrará las contribuciones de dichos datos de múltiples módulos y la convertirá todo en objetos de datos para usted. Las configuraciones de HIVMIND permiten soluciones poderosas y basadas en datos que se combinan sin aparecer con la arquitectura de servicio. · Microkernel: HIVEMIND es un marco para crear aplicaciones, no una aplicación o incluso un servidor de aplicaciones, a sí mismo. El 'núcleo' de HIVEMIND es la lógica de inicio que sabe analizar y comprender los descriptores de implementación del módulo, y usar esa información para instanciar e inicializar todos esos servicios y configuraciones. En Hivemind, un servicio es una implementación de una interfaz Java. A diferencia de otros SOAs (arquitecturas orientadas al servicio, como un jabón o EJBS), HIVEMIND está explícitamente sobre la combinación del código Java dentro de un solo JVM. HIVEMIND utiliza un descriptor para describir diferentes servicios, sus ciclos de vida y cómo se combinan. HIVEMIND se encarga de la creación segura de hilos, la creación justo a tiempo de los objetos de servicio de Singleton, por lo que su código no tiene que hacerlo .Hivemind representa una generosa donación de código a la Fundación Software Apache por Webct.Hivemind originada de los requisitos internos para un Flexible , marco de gestión y servicios de configuración y servicios fácilmente acoplados para el producto de aprendizaje electrónico emblemático de la industria de la industria de WEBCT, Vista.Several Individuos en el equipo de investigación y desarrollo de WEBCT, además de Howard Lewis Ship, contribuyó a los requisitos y conceptos detrás del conjunto inicial de HIVEMIND. funcionalidad. Estos incluyen Martin Bayly, Diane Bennett, Bill Bilic, Michael Kerr, Prashant Nayak, Bill Richard y Ajay Sharda. HIVEMINE ya está en uso como parte significativa de Vista. Requisitos: · ANT 1.6.2
Mente de la colmena Software relacionado